i dont get the hate for the 3". I have it on mine and the kit is good. It keeps angles correct, it gives you UCAs to correct the droop and it rides likes factory.

Its a lot better on your front end than the standard answer around here to crank. I didnt change the keys because there is no point. Nor did i change out the blocks. I wanted the height with the corrective UCAs. This kit delivered for me.

Yeah, but it did nothing for your lower ball joints, tie-rods, or sway bar, but make angles worse than a crank.

NO WAY does it ride like stock, cranking the bars makes it stiffer no way around it. sorry but it aint happening.

you can crank the stock keys as high as those, which is to the droop stops if not yours bars are bad and no keys help that.
